In recent years, the topic of climate change has become a pressing issue on a global scale. As the Earth’s temperature continues to rise due to human activities such as deforestation and the burning of fossil fuels, scientists are warning of dire consequences if immediate action is not taken. The impacts of climate change are already being felt, with extreme weather events, rising sea levels, and loss of biodiversity all occurring at an alarming rate.

One of the key factors contributing to climate change is the burning of fossil fuels for energy production. This releases greenhouse gases such as carbon dioxide into the atmosphere, which trap heat and contribute to global warming. In order to combat climate change, it is crucial that we transition to renewable sources of energy such as solar, wind, and hydropower. These sources are clean, abundant, and do not produce harmful emissions, making them an ideal alternative to fossil fuels.

Another important aspect of addressing climate change is reducing our carbon footprint through lifestyle changes and sustainable practices. This includes reducing energy consumption, recycling and composting, using public transportation, and supporting local and organic food production. By making small changes in our daily lives, we can all contribute to mitigating the impacts of climate change and creating a more sustainable future for generations to come.

In addition to transitioning to renewable energy sources and reducing our carbon footprint, it is essential that we protect and restore natural ecosystems such as forests, wetlands, and coral reefs. These ecosystems play a crucial role in sequestering carbon dioxide and regulating the Earth’s climate. By preserving these natural habitats, we can help to mitigate the effects of climate change and ensure a healthy planet for future generations.

Furthermore, it is important for governments and policymakers to take bold action in addressing climate change through policies and investments that support renewable energy, energy efficiency, and sustainable development. This includes implementing carbon pricing mechanisms, investing in green infrastructure projects, and setting ambitious emissions reduction targets. By taking decisive action at the national and international levels, we can work towards a more sustainable and resilient future for all.

In conclusion, addressing climate change is one of the most urgent challenges facing humanity today. By transitioning to renewable energy sources, reducing our carbon footprint, protecting natural ecosystems, and implementing bold policies at the governmental level, we can work towards mitigating the impacts of climate change and creating a more sustainable future for ourselves and future generations. It is imperative that we take action now to safeguard the health of our planet and ensure a livable environment for all.
